60 1 first boosting, in the sense that after the boosting 2 we developed very good T-Cell responses after the 3 first gp-160 boost, and also these are stimulation 4 index in the 300-400 range; and this is to inactivated 5 HIV. 6 This is inactivated whole virus. If I put 7 up gp-160, all these numbers would double. So these 8 are impressive immune responses. These are Delta 9 CPMs. You hear of 80,000. And they do persist -- the 10 T-Cell responses -- for a decent period of time. In 11 fact, this is one year between this bar and this bar. 12 Then when we boost people again, we can 13 boost them up again. Hence, their T-Cell responses 14 appear to be pretty good with boosting and sustained 15 in seronegatives. Next slide. 16 The antibody responses were much more 17 transient. This is the antibody response that 18 occurred after the first boost. That wanes one year 19 later. You can say, just follow the yellow bars here 20 -- wanes one year later. 21 We boost them again.
